Which were issues or events that led t civil war in england

History
1 answer:
True [87]3 years ago
8 0
Religion was an extreme part of the "English Civil War." This was a problem because the King was deeply religious while others were not, which caused some problems. Another issue that led to the "English Civil War" was the fact that the King, King Charles the 1st, started ignoring the Parliament when making laws, which angered many people.

Which options identify methods for ratifying and amending the Constitution? (Select all that apply.)
lora16 [44]
<span>Amending the U.S. Constitution is, by design, a very difficult process. Since the adoption of the Bill of Rights – the first 10 amendments to the Constitution, ratified in 1791 – only 17 amendments have cleared the hurdles necessary to be codified in the nation's founding document, the last of which was ratified in 1992. There are four ways to amend the Constitution, though only two have ever been used</span>
